Precious metals remained lacklustre in May and closed on a weak note for the second month in succession. The strengthening of the U.S. dollar along with the rise in U.S. treasury yields dented sentiment around precious metals. As a result, Comex gold lost 3.3% in May to close at $1,848.4 an ounce.
